Known as “HEROES”— Harnessing Emerging Research Opportunities to Empower Soldiers—the effort will feature collaborative research projects aimed at Soldier survivability, sustainability, mobility, combat effectiveness, and quality of life in the field. More protective outerwear, body armor and equipment are expected to be among the areas of focus. “We will bring together some of the best minds from both organizations to brainstorm new solutions to challenges that our men and

ture. In Lowell, NSRDEC scientists and researchers will occupy 5,000 square feet of workspace at Olney Hall that includes laboratories, offices, conference rooms and a “think tank” area. Meanwhile, such unique Natick facilities as the Doriot Climatic Chambers will be made available to UMass Lowell faculty and student researchers. “We see it as a two-way street,” said Jack Obusek, Ph.D., Natick Soldier Systems Center senior manager and NSRDEC director. “The research is wonderful. Some major gaps were able to quickly be filled by NSRDEC, specifically with the oversight of Rich Landry, individual equipment designer with the Load Carriage Prototype Lab and John Kirk, senior engineer for load carriage Product Manager Soldier Clothing and Individual Equipment. Examples during Adams’ science and technology

advisory deployment were the new Individual First Aid Kit and the Improved Modular Medical System (IMMS) for combat medics. Both of these pieces of equipment increase the amount of Soldier protection on the battlefield, with the IFAK supplying each Soldier with double the amount of vital medical aid while easing access to supplies and the IMMS giving the combat medics a more compact system with which to carry critical aid equipment and more options on how they can configure their load module. “Those [IMMS] bags are so well-received. Some of the smaller stuff that we take for granted.” The primary function of protective eyewear for the Soldier is ballistic fragmentation protection, but the ability to see and engage targets is also critical. One of the biggest challenges is maintaining ballistic protection while adding additional features such as improved abrasion resistance and antifogging technology to the lens. “Over the past several years we have been developing a new generation of optical
